
A compilation album titled "
First Kiss" is being released on May 21, containing 15 songs about love by female artists. As the title indicates, the album's theme is to evoke memories of one's first kiss. The collection features songs from the late '90s, selected through a survey of women in their twenties.
The chosen tunes include Hikaru Utada's "First Love," Dreams Come True's "Nante Koi Shitan daro," and Ringo Shiina's "Koko de Kiss Shite."
Currently one of the most popular actress in Japan, Maki Horikita will appear on the album's cover. She was chosen through the survey as the "
actress who reminds you of yourself around the time of your first kiss." Perhaps her very innocent and pure image won her the title.

Utada Hikaru's
Heart Station album sold 480,000 copies, ranking at #1 in the Oricon. Breaking Koda Kumi's Kingdom album sales record of 421,000 copies.
Popular Japanese Social Website (similar to Facebook) helps to promotion Hikki's new album as well. This is probably one of the reason that Hikki's songs has became top downloads in digital music and ringtones online.
Entering the 10th year as a singer/songwriter, I am sure the Hikki Legend is not dying off so fast.
